Carroll County TN 4-H Carroll County 4-H strives to help youth develop new life skills through a variety of hand-on learning opportunities.

The 4-H program in Carroll County is under the direction of The University of Tennessee Extension Service. Programs are offered both in and out of school for youth in grades 4-12 in the Carroll County School System and home-school groups.

For 222 days, we have patiently waited on the results of the soil your un**es challenge at Huntingdon Middle School. Through this challenge, we buried cotton un**es in the ground. Today, we dug them up and discussed factors that made our soil good including microbes, sun, water, and other things. Here are the results! Both 2nd block classes had the best soil conditions!

We are thankful for our partnerships with Huntingdon Special School District for doing fun activities like this while learning a little more about agriculture and science!

πŸ“’πŸ“’ NEW CAMP! πŸ“’πŸ“’

Beyond the Barn: Vet Science Camp goes deeper than traditional animal camps, giving students a hands-on look at what it’s really like to work in the veterinary and animal science fields.

During this camp, 4-H’ers will explore basic veterinary skills and animal health concepts, learn how science plays a role in animal care and diagnostics, work closely with animals in engaging, age-appropriate activities and discover career paths in veterinary and animal science. This camp is perfect for students who love animals and want to move beyond the barn to understand the science, responsibility, and problem-solving behind animal care. It will involve hands-on activities led by both experienced 4-H agents and veterinary professionals. We are very excited and know this camp will fill up quickly!

Dates: June 29 – July 2 (Monday-Thursday)
Location: 4-H & Youth Development Center at Lone Oaks Farm
Who: 6th – 8th Grade 4-H Members
Registration Fee: $350
